What are All Terrain Tires?

All terrain tires are designed to perform well on a variety of surfaces, from highways to rugged off-road trails. I appreciate how they balance traction and comfort, making them versatile for both daily driving and adventurous excursions. They often have an aggressive tread pattern that helps with grip in challenging conditions.

Key Features to Consider

I learned to pay attention to several key features when choosing all terrain tires:

  • Tread Design: The tread pattern impacts how well the tire performs on different surfaces. I look for deeper grooves for off-road grip but also consider the siping for wet conditions.
  • Durability: I need tires that can withstand rough terrain and resist punctures. Checking the materials used in construction gives me confidence in their longevity.
  • Sidewall Strength: A robust sidewall helps prevent damage from rocks and debris. I prefer tires with reinforced sidewalls for added protection.
  • Load Capacity: It’s essential to ensure the tires can handle the weight of my vehicle and any additional cargo. I always check the load rating to match my needs.

Noise Levels and Comfort

Driving comfort is important to me, especially on long trips. I’ve noticed that some all terrain tires can be noisier than others due to their aggressive tread patterns. I consider this factor and look for options that balance off-road capability with on-road comfort.

Installation and Maintenance

I understand that proper installation and maintenance are key to getting the most out of my tires. I consider whether I will install them myself or seek professional help. Regular tire rotations and balancing are part of my routine to ensure even wear and extend their lifespan.
